[Bug 123478] CRASH when applying lots of color properties changes to greyscale raster graphics
https://issues.apache.org/ooo/show_bug.cgi?id=123478 --- Comment #11 from Armin Le Grand armin.le.gr...@me.com --- ALG: This is so unbelievable, I am shocked myself; I use an temporarily instance of BitmapBuffer when creating a GDI+ Bitmap object to get to 24bit color depth. That class gets filled by calling StretchAndConvert, filling the allocated memory with the 24bit temporary data. After using it, it gets deleted. But: A look at the class BitmapBuffer shows: BitmapBuffer(){} ~BitmapBuffer() {} ARGH! It does neither initialize nor cleanup the memory that struct is administrating (!). Sorry, I did not control the implementation of that struct, it is actively used in VCL. I hate that old stuff, this means that all usages of that struct in the current code have to and do manage that memory handish. ARGH! Who did stuff like that? To fix, I cannot even safely add a free memory to the constructor, this would require to identify all places where that memory is controlled handish; to safely fix this I will also have to free the mem controlled by that struct by hand... -- You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the bug. [Bug 123465] [SVG] marker-mid missing for empty closepath if first point equals last point
https://issues.apache.org/ooo/show_bug.cgi?id=123465 --- Comment #5 from Armin Le Grand armin.le.gr...@me.com --- ALG: You are probably right with closeWithGeometryChange; it has historical reasons and is originally based on the transition from tools:Polygon classes to basegfx classes; the tools:Polygon class had no internal possibility to express that it is closed, it used the 1st == last point paradigm, making it impossible to have open polygons with 1st and last point being equal. closeWithGeometryChange is sued in the converters between these two polygon classes to solve this; mainly used in im/exporters and binfilter, short: in places where it was not possible to get away from tools:polygon yet. I already thought about that one as a possible reason; for SVG it might indeed be the best solution to just not do that. This might lead to one problem, though: - import a svg:d not closed, 1st and last points equal - break (to no longer have it as original SVG) and save as ODF: In the UNO API it needs to be converted to sequences of points which also do have no possibility to express a polygon with 1st == last point and not closed (maybe with the polygon type, need to check). Thus: This type of polygon might get lost... -- You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the bug. You are the assignee for the bug. You are watching all bug changes.
